Al Shabab hosted Al Fayla in the quarter-final match of the Saudi Arabian King’s Cup. Fatih Terim beat Al Fayla 2-1 in his first official match with Al Shabab and his team entered the semi-finals. Here are the details from the match…

Al Shabab scored its first goal in the 2nd minute with Portuguese player Daniel Castelo Podence, and Terim’s team started the match quickly: 1-0.

With Abderrazak Hamdallah, the difference increased to 2 at the 26th minute and the host Al Shabab entered the halftime ahead 2-0.

At the 89th minute, Mokher Al-Rashidi and Al Fayla scored the last goal of the match and the score was determined: 2-1.

Fatih Terim’s Al Shabab won the match 2-1 with 2 goals in the first half.
